The Process

It has been our intention to have a code source for our site that can be rendered similarly in a wider range of browsers. To do so, we have relied only on general rules of CSS (mainly CSS1) that are applicable in all of the major browsers.

As familiar, Internet Explorer, IE, has been for years considered as the black sheep. We have used 'conditional comments' in our codes in order to deal with both IE7 and the earlier versions.

The introduction of IE8 was a huge improvement towards the compatibility with other browsers. IE9 is a big step for Microsoft regarding the CSS3 compatibility, new design and features. There are, however, some cases where IE9 (CSS3 and HTML5 apart) is less compatible than IE8. IE9, for example, renders a much heavier 'font-weight' for headings which may result in a line break. Therefore, we had still to use few hacks for IE9.

On the other hand, we have not experienced any major problem with IE8. Apple Safari and Google Chrome have got their own unexpected behaviors in some cases as well. If all other browsers had the same capability as Firefox, this website could have been built more functional and attractive.

WebCreationTips.com has been tested in Firefox, Google Chrome, Apple Safari, Opera and Windows Vista IE7, IE8 and IE9. Based on our humble experience during this project, we have found Firefox to be the most relatively advanced and flexible browser.
